Xiaomi is planning to host an event in the US on December 8, and the event will take place in New York. This information was shared by Aaron Yang, Xiaomi’s Operational Project Manager for the North American region. He said that interested users will have a chance to experience Xiaomi products during this event, and also meet the team behind these products. He shared this information via Reddit, while he also included a link to a registration form. Via that link, you can apply to become of the users that will get a chance to participate, though applying does not guarantee you will be selected, of course. Mr. Yang referred to this event as Xiaomi’s “biggest US party yet”. In order to apply, you need to be from the US, Xiaomi did hint that, though that’s understandable. Xiaomi did not exactly share the exact time or the location of this event just yet, but at least we know the date when it’s taking place.
Now, this event could actually mark the arrival of at least some of Xiaomi’s smartphones to the US, but as we do not have any specific info just yet, that’s still up in the air. Xiaomi is selling a number of its products in the US, but no smartphones. US users can purchase the Mi Box S, Mi Home Security Camera, Mi Electric Scooter, and the Mi Power Bank in the states. The company has been expanding its reach in Europe, as Xiaomi has opened up a number of Mi Stores across the continent, so it may be time to do the same in the US. Background: Consumers are expecting Xiaomi to properly penetrate the US market for a long time now, but that has not happened yet. The company said, on a number of occasions, that they’re taking things slow, in order to do it right, and avoid any landmines on the way. It seems like Xiaomi learned something from LeEco’s and Huawei’s examples when it comes to the US, even though the two companies had vastly different experiences, neither was positive. LeEco’s arrival to the US and general business did not reflect well to the company, as the company lost quite a bit of money along the way, and on top of all that, had some other financial issues, which, in the end, basically ruined them. Huawei tried to make a more significant presence in the US, but fears over Chinese government spying, along with all the other problems, basically stopped the company from achieving its goal, at least for now.
Xiaomi, needless to say, is one of the world’s largest smartphone manufacturers. The company had already sold 100 million smartphones this year, and it remains to be seen how many will it sell by the end of this year. To put things into perspective, the company’s Redmi 5A budget phone along sold in over 10 million units in India, in only nine months. Xiaomi also sold over 2 million smartphones in less than 2.5 days during its online shopping festival on Amazon India, so it’s not that surprising that Xiaomi is more or less leading the pack in India, as far as smartphone manufacturers are concerned, at least. To make things even more obvious, it’s worth noting that 10 best-selling smartphones on Amazon India during the Great Indian Festival sale were Xiaomi-branded smartphones.
India is one of the most important markets for Xiaomi at the moment, along with its homeland, but the company is slowly, but surely, climbing the ranks in Europe as well. The company had opened up quite a few Mi Stores in Europe this year, including ones in Italy, France, and Spain, while new ones keep on popping up.
